Output e4c76bae1ef7392cdb333bc0ed14b9f332268d7ca282c072df1cc97a19a6a709:0

value
826015402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ff51a20011fc9957c0f36c46e2c4ba943889dac OP_EQUAL
address
MDjLRWDa2oA4dNXt8JkdDGyb93ZZ9VCpSx
transaction
e4c76bae1ef7392cdb333bc0ed14b9f332268d7ca282c072df1cc97a19a6a709
spent
true